PANCREATIC CANCER

Pancreatic cancer is a kind of cancer in which the cancerous cells are formed in the tissues of the pancreas. This is an organ in the abdomen which lies horizontally at the lower part of the stomach. The pancreas is an organ that secretes digestive juices and hormones that regulates the metabolism of sugars. The cells are known as exocrine pancreas cells produce the digestive juices while the cells known as endocrine pancreas cells produces the hormones. Mostly the pancreatic cancer starts in the exocrine cells and is known to be a silent disease because the signs and symptoms of the disease are not visible in its initial stages. The signs and symptoms are:

  • Pain felt in the upper abdomen that radiates to the back
  • Weight loss and weakness
  • Loss of appetite and nausea
  • Depression
  • Enlargement of liver and gallbladder
  • Yellowing of skin and whiteness under the eyes relating to jaundice

Diagnosing Pancreatic Cancer:

The doctor will suggest the following tests and investigations to diagnose pancreatic cancer;

  • Imaging investigations are used to diagnose cancer, such as ultrasound, CT scans (Computerised tomography), MRI (Magnetic resonance imaging).
  • The other tests performed for assessment are laparoscopic procedure and a biopsy. With the help of laparoscopy, the doctor is able to understand and access the inside of the abdomen and pelvis. In biopsy, a small sample of the suspected cancerous tissue is taken for test and confirmed whether it is malignant or non-malignant.

Treatment Methods for Pancreatic Cancer:

Surgery is an option used to remove all or parts of the pancreas. If the doctors feel the cancer is not metastasized, it is possible to surgically remove the cancer from the body. The surgical procedures used by the doctors to remove the pancreatic cancer are;

  • Whipple procedure – If the pancreatic cancer is located in the head of the pancreas, it is removed along with a portion of the stomach, lymph nodes and other tissues. This is a complex and risky procedure which has complications such as leaking, infections, bleeding and other stomach problems.
  • Distal pancreatectomy – If the pancreatic cancer is located at the bottom part that is the tail portion of the pancreas, a distal pancreatectomy procedure is performed.
  • Central pancreatectomy – If the tumour is situated in the central portion of the pancreas, this procedure is performed so the upper and lower portion of the pancreas can be saved.
  • Total pancreatectomy – In this procedure the total pancreas is removed, similar to the Whipple procedure where a portion of the stomach, lymph nodes and few other tissues would be removed.

Chemotherapy – This is a method of treatment where the doctors use powerful drugs to kill or prevent further growth of the cancer cells. Chemotherapy is a method that can also be used even after a surgery to prevent and control pancreatic cancer to re-occur.

Radiation Therapy – In this method of treatment high beam of energy rays is used such as the X-rays to kill the cancer cells. One could receive radiation therapy before or after the surgery or could also receive as a combination along with chemotherapy, which is decided by the doctor depending upon the condition of the person.
